CRMUG Workshop – Working with the Outlook Client – May 14th, 3:00-4:00 pm EDT (FREE!)

CRMUG

Shameless plug for the CRM User Group and sessions they host.

http://crmug.com/default.aspx?pageid=1231

Are you using the Outlook client at your organization?  Have you had any questions or issues that you’ve been looking to resolve?  Don’t miss this opportunity to get answers direct from the Microsoft experts.  Join Shawn Dieken and Jon Strand from the Microsoft Dynamics CRM Premier Field Engineering team for an interactive discussion regarding Microsoft Dynamics CRM 4.0 for Microsoft Office Outlook. This Interactive Discussion will focus on deployment, syncing, and troubleshooting of the Microsoft Dynamics CRM 4.0 Office Outlook client.  Come ready with all your questions, or send them to the team in advance - email mark.rhodes@crmug.com and they’ll be included in the session.
